A Bryant heating and cooling system is rated based on its efficiency and performance metrics, primarily through the Seasonal Energy Efficiency Ratio (SEER) for cooling systems and the Annual Fuel Utilization Efficiency (AFUE) for heating systems. These ratings indicate how effectively the system converts energy into heating or cooling, with higher numbers representing greater efficiency. Additionally, systems may also be rated on their noise levels and capacity to maintain comfortable indoor temperatures. Overall, these ratings help consumers assess the energy costs and performance of the system.
The insulation of a current transformer can melt due to excessive heating caused by overcurrent conditions, which lead to high internal temperatures. This can occur if the transformer is overloaded beyond its rated capacity or if there is a fault in the electrical system, resulting in prolonged high current flow. Additionally, poor ventilation, inadequate cooling, or aging of the insulation material can exacerbate the heating effect, leading to insulation failure. Regular maintenance and proper system protection can help prevent these issues.

There are a lot of kinds of pipe that should not be used for steam heat. If you are using steam having a pipe burst can burn or even kill people in the house. It's not something to treat lightly so you should be very careful and use pipe that is rated for both the temprature and pressure of your heating system. If you don't know then please please please call a professional. Take it from someone who has suffered through 3rd degree burns. It is so not worth a burn debridement.

One ton of cooling capacity is equivalent to 12,000 British Thermal Units (BTU) per hour. This measurement is commonly used in the heating, ventilation, and air conditioning (HVAC) industry to denote the cooling power of air conditioning units. Thus, if you have a system rated at one ton, it can remove 12,000 BTU of heat from a space each hour.

Nominal cooling capacity is the suppliers or manufactures equipment rated capacity based on the test conditions. Test conditions always varies to design conditions, therefor in most cases the Nominal cooling capacity is more than the design or actual cooling capacity.
